Tornatore Etna Bianco

The Tornatore Etna Bianco is a beautiful mineral white Etna, with a good price/quality ratio. Made from the Sicilian Etna grape Carricante which is known for its beautiful acids. The wine has had no influence of wood and has matured on its own yeasts (sur lie). The wine has a golden-yellow color with green reflections. In the expressive nose one finds tones of grapefruit, white peach and herbs. The taste is rich, with a pleasant mineral tone, which provides an exuberant freshness!

The Tornatore wine estate

The Tornatore wine estate was founded by Francesco Tornatore, who originally worked in telecommunications. In the 21st century, he founded an impressive wine estate in Castiglione di Sicilia, located on the northern side of Etna, on volcanic soil. However, the family history goes back to 1865, when Francesco's great-grandfather already planted vineyards. This rich history of over 150 years is combined with modern wine-growing techniques.

High altitude vineyards and native grapes

The Tornatore vineyards are located at an altitude of between 600 and 1000 meters, which gives the wines a remarkable freshness and elegance. This location gives the red wines a Burgundian finesse, despite the warm climate of Sicily. The estate works exclusively with indigenous grape varieties: Nerello Mascalese and Nerello Cappuccio for red wines and Carricante for white wines. All grapes are picked by hand, which contributes to the high quality of the wine.

Vinification and maturation

In the wine cellar, much attention is paid to the preservation of the terroir. The wines are fermented in modern concrete vats and mature in large casks, so that little wood can be tasted in the wine. This results in very precise, elegant, fresh and drinkable wines that are also affordable by Etna standards. The Tornatore Etna Rosso has quickly gained recognition, with for example three glasses at Gambero Rosso and up to 95 points from James Suckling.

Located on the fertile northern slopes of Mount Etna, the Tornatore winery boasts 100 hectares of lush land, with the largest expanse of vineyards in the Etna Doc area, olive groves and hazelnut orchards. Representing Sicilian excellence and tradition, our winery cultivates native varieties in historic districts, combining traditional methods and modern technology to produce superior wines. Our passion for wine is reflected in every bottle, celebrating the uniqueness of Etna’s terroir.

Making wine under the Volcano is not easy, yet for those who succeed, it is the most rewarding thing there is. The Tornatore winery stands on the fertile northern slope of Mount Etna, whose lands, caressed by significant temperature ranges due to the proximity of the Nebrodi Mountains, are home to vines that sink into a unique terroir, shaped by the activity of Europe’s highest volcano. The magical combination of terroir, climate and production wisdom makes Etna’s northern slope an ideal area for the production of unique wines of exceptional complexity and sensory richness.
